Core Technology and Material Performance
The biggest advantage of rubber wear bars is elasticity. These edges compress and rebound, maintaining constant contact with uneven surfaces without gouging or chipping driveways. However, they wear faster on coarse gravel or ice-packed surfaces. Plastic or UHMW bars, on the other hand, have molecular chains up to ten times longer than standard polyethylene, delivering friction resistance comparable to metal edges with lower noise and no rust risk.
Some advanced wear bars use dual-layer systems: a flexible rubber foundation bonded to a harder polymer top layer. This structure enhances both adaptability and life span. When properly mounted with adjustable skids, these bars can clear snow evenly while preserving blade geometry over multiple winters.
Performance Comparison Between Rubber and Plastic
| Feature | Rubber Wear Bars | Plastic Wear Bars |
|---|---|---|
| Surface Safety | Excellent for pavers and concrete | Excellent, low friction |
| Noise Level | Very low | Low |
| Durability | Moderate | High |
| Cost | Affordable | Mid-range |
| Wear Resistance | Good on soft surfaces | Excellent on mixed terrain |
| Maintenance | Simple | Minimal |
Rubber excels in low-speed residential clearing, while UHMW plastic dominates for longer plowing routes, professional landscaping, and rougher road conditions. Experienced users often keep both on hand and switch depending on pavement type and snow density.

Buying Guide: Key Factors to Consider
When evaluating the best ATV snow plow wear bars, examine compatibility with your existing plow system, cutting width, and blade curvature. Rubber bars usually mount using standard carriage bolts through pre-drilled slots. Plastic wear bars, especially UHMW, may require adjustable brackets to ensure full ground contact. Weight distribution, operating speed, and average snowfall depth all influence the best choice.
For general use in Arizona highlands or similar dry-snow regions, rubber provides ample flexibility and impact resistance. In freeze-thaw conditions or ice-packed northern climates, UHMW performs better against abrasive surfaces and temperature fluctuation.
